If a non-linear polyatomic gas has f vibrational nodes, the value of = C_p/C_v is ( C_p and C_v are specific heats at constant pressure and volume respectively)
Options
- A4+f 2+f
- B3+f 4-f
- Cf-4 3+f
- D4+f 3+f
Correct answer
D. 4+f 3+f
Step-by-step solution
For a non-linear polyatomic gas, the number of translational degrees of freedom is 3 and the number of rotational degrees of freedom is 3 . Each vibrational mode contributes 2 degrees of freedom, one associated with kinetic energy and the other with potential energy. Therefore, f vibrational modes contribute 2f degrees of freedom. The total number of degrees of freedom N is: N = 3 + 3 + 2f = 6 + 2f The molar specific heat at constant volume C_v is given by N 2 R . C_v = 6 + 2f 2 R = (3 + f)R Using Mayer's relation,
